Trek TR 20 bike review
Trek produced the TR 20 bike in 2001 and can be classified as a Freestyle bicycle, this exact model costs in american market arround $249.99.Trek Freestyle TR 20 can be found in a few colors, among these colors Raw Steel and Team Blue and Gloss Black .
This bike is equiped with 20 x 2.10" knobby tires while the rims are manufactured by Aluminum, 36-hole. Trek equiped this exact model with ProMax U-brake rear brakes, ProMax aluminum rear levers braking system and Aluminum hubs.
To guarantee the comfiest ride Trek used Chromoly down tube/hi-tensile steel material for the frame. Chromoly BMX high strength material is used on the handlebar of this TR 20 to ensure the perfect handling while the stems are made of Trek A-head.
For the smoothest biking experience 1-piece chromoly 180mm, 44 teeth is used on this bicycle linked to KMC chain that is easily replaceable as stated by Trek.
